Output ff656ceefc24f7a2e2a30056eea39d896d47527a5e9a9abf60cd54d72830026d:34

value
11805000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2ff7e35bb222213f9ef7cacb9522fb15fa805972 OP_EQUALVERIFY OP_CHECKSIG
address
15NdiatxojKcAKJ8rEFAVKT7esYDxfEXww
transaction
ff656ceefc24f7a2e2a30056eea39d896d47527a5e9a9abf60cd54d72830026d
spent
true